Title: Michael Ammann: Innovator in Satellite Positioning Technology

Introduction

Michael Ammann is a notable inventor based in Huenenberg, Switzerland. He has made significant contributions to the field of satellite positioning technology, holding a total of four patents. His work focuses on enhancing the accuracy and efficiency of Global Navigation Satellite Systems (GNSS).

Latest Patents

One of Ammann's latest patents is for a hybrid satellite positioning receiver. This innovative receiver includes an RF front end for receiving satellite positioning signals, an analog to digital converter for sampling these signals, a memory for storage, and a processor for processing the signal samples. The processor operates in two modes: one for real-time processing to calculate position fixes and another for storing samples for later analysis. Another patent involves a method of processing digital signals derived from analog inputs in a GNSS receiver. This method utilizes an acquisition unit with an integrator and preprocessors to mix incoming digital signals with various frequency signals, compensating for clock drift and Doppler shifts.
